步骤一:准备工作
在开始导入数据之前,您需要确保已经完成以下准备工作:
1. 确认Hadoop和MySQL已经正确安装并配置好。
2. 确认HDFS中的数据已经准备好,并且可以通过Hadoop命令行或Web界面进行访问。
3. 确认MySQL数据库已经创建,并且已经为导入的数据创建了相应的表结构。
步骤二:导出HDFS数据
首先,您需要将HDFS中的数据导出到本地文件系统。可以使用以下命令完成此操作:
hadoop fs -get /path/to/hdfs/data /path/to/local/file
其中,/path/to/hdfs/data是HDFS中数据的路径,/path/to/local/file是本地文件系统中的目标路径。
步骤三:将数据加载到MySQL
接下来,您需要将本地文件系统中的数据加载到MySQL中。可以使用以下命令完成此操作:
ysqlameameame< /path/to/local/file
ameameame是要导入数据的数据库名称,/path/to/local/file是本地文件系统中数据文件的路径。
注意事项:
1. 在导入数据之前,请确保MySQL数据库中已经创建了相应的表结构,并且表结构与数据文件中的数据格式匹配。
2. 在执行导入命令之前,请确保MySQL数据库已经正确配置,并且可以通过网络访问。
3. 如果数据文件很大,可能需要更长时间才能完成导入。在导入期间,请确保MySQL数据库处于正常状态,并且没有出现任何故障。
本文提供了如何将HDFS数据导入MySQL的详细步骤和注意事项。通过遵循这些步骤和注意事项,您可以成功地将HDFS中的数据导入到MySQL中,并且更好地进行数据分析和处理。
如果觉得《如何将HDFS数据导入MySQL(详细步骤及注意事项) hibernate方言mysql》对你有帮助,请点赞、收藏,并留下你的观点哦!